Human Nature
Campulung, July, 2022
Observing human nature, this work is inspired by the struggles of no self-love, that impacts the way someone thinks and feels about themselves and others. It includes self-image issues, difficulty managing emotions and behavior. This work represents this perception of drowning inside all these emotions and heavy feelings of loneliness, confusions, uncertainties or abandonment, that many people feel nowadays, in often disconnected and disfunctional human inter-relations.
This work it was created in the summer of 2022, using Cyanotype technique on a fluid watery surface, wanting to obtain this fluidity effect of movement. After applying the Cyanotype solution, the artist used natural elements from her garden, flowers, leaves, and also a chain – to emphasize and create some geometrical accent in the composition. The chain represents the feeling of being trapped inside this heavy like emotions which are drowning her and pulling her down.
The process is partially controlled and partially driven by intuition and the chemical transformations which depend on the strength of the sun, the shadows that come from the trees or the clouds. This piece is working with the nature, with the surroundings. It is a witness of that very own specific time and moment, which is marked on the final effects on the canvas.
This work in particular is representative because it emphasizes transformation, healing, the relationship between the body and the subconscious. In this abstract figurative composition, the body is escaping itself, becoming an outer energy, fighting against gravity and drowning.
In her paintings the artist prefers exploiting the moment, the intensity of the inertia, of the unprepared, paint itself becoming a powerful material, a texture, for expressing the fluid movement, the motion of the energy on the canvas.

This work continues the series of the first work called “Drowning inside”. The figure’s back is condensed with imprints of leaves, flowers, shadows, chains. It represents the heaviness of these unsafe feelings brought by disconnected relationships which the artist observed in her antropological studies during her journeys. The artist is addressing the impact that these observations had on her life through this body of work.
The work is part of the same series in which the artist is exploring the emotional and mental development of humanity.
The technique used is Cyanotype on old photographs that the artist found in a thrift shop. Using different elements to create the negative of the solar print it brought up this dark background that is hiding the original photography. Through layers you can observe glimpses of faces, facades, train lines etc. It is generating distortions of perception, addressing altered states of awareness and disconnections from oneself during episodes of psychosis.
The final effects of the work are created with acrylics, suggesting an altered or hallucinatory state of perception: psychedelic patterns; psychedelic music.
Cyanotype process – a technique of printing discovered in 1842. The cyanotype produces negatives, reversing the darks and lights of the image or object exposed on it.
It is a slow-reacting, economical photographic printing formulation sensitive to a limited near ultraviolet and blue light spectrum. the transformation of the sensitized paper according to the time exposure with the sun, from green (in the beginning) to brown (during the solar exposure) to blue (final color when the image is fixed).
